Other cities which the Athletics called home before moving to Oakland in 1968
Philadelphia
Kansas City
Two players who combined for 80 home runs in 1987
Mark McGwire
Jose Canseco
Nickname of that duo?
The Bash Brothers
Ace reliever of the 1970s known for his handlebar mustache
Rollie Fingers
The A's mascot is this type of animal
Elephant
Manager of the A's from 1901–1950 who won (and lost) more games than any manager in Major League history
Connie Mack
MVP slugger who led the A's to three consecutive World Series wins in the 1970s
Reggie Jackson
Book (and later movie) about penny-pinching GM Billy Beane
Moneyball
Slugger who managed to hit exactly .247 for four seasons in a row from 2015–2018
Khris Davis
Manager who led the A's during to their most recent World Series title in 1989
Tony LaRussa
Closer who allowed just 5 earned runs over the course of 73 innings pitched in 1990
Dennis Eckersley
Non-baseball event which disrupted the 1989 World Series
Earthquake
Speedster who swiped a record 130 bases in 1982
Rickey Henderson
Slugger, nicknamed "Double X", who hit a team-record 58 home runs in 1932
Jimmie Foxx
